Law Clerk, spring

The candidate will be working directly with attorneys in the division, research and explain legal issues of current interest to Congress, attend briefings, and assist in writing analytical reports and memoranda. Will also may attend congressional deliberations and seminars. Must be in second year of law school, or who have completed two years of law school. Strong research, writing, and analytical skills are critical.

Additional Information

Send complete application package, consisting of cover letter, resume and writing sample.
